Q: Can I Take Alcohol Wipes on a Plane? A: Yes, you can. Most airlines allow alcohol wipes in carry-on luggage as they do not fall under liquid restrictions. Ensure they are properly packaged in resealable bags. Q: How Many Alcohol Wipes Should I Pack for a Week-Long Trip?
